2016-07-13 14 views
0

Ich habe einen JavaScript-Client, der eine Verbindung zu meinem lokalen Parse-Server herstellt. Login funktioniert, Parse.Query funktioniert, aber Aufruf irgendeiner Cloud-Code-Funktion mit Parse.Cloud.run tut nicht Arbeit - stattdessen bekomme ich den Fehler 100/XMLHttpRequest failed. Der Aufruf von CC-Funktionen von der Kommandozeile aus über curl funktioniert, was darauf hinweist, dass das gesamte Server-Setup korrekt ist.Cloud-Code kann nicht von JavaScript aus aufgerufen werden

Es ist offensichtlich ein Client-Konfigurationsproblem meinerseits, aber ich kann einfach nicht herausfinden, was das Problem sein könnte. Client-Setup ist einfach genug:

Parse.initialize('myappid'); 
Parse.serverURL = 'http://localhost:1337/parse'; 

Irgendwelche Ideen?

Antwort

1

Das Problem war, dass meine CC-Funktion ein Date-Argument benötigt, aber ich habe in einem Moment Objekt übergeben ... jetzt habe ich es in Date konvertiert und alles ist wieder gut. Dumm mich, aber 100/XMLHttpRequest fehlgeschlagen/ConnectionFailed ist auch eine sehr irreführende Fehlermeldung dafür!